520 3# - SUMMARY, ETC.
Summary, etc. 'The author, a Jungian analyst schooled in religious studies and the sciences, takes readers gently through a basic understanding of physics, from classical Newtonian to modern quantum, and weds that to C.G. Jung's long-standing enquiry into the enigmatic relationship between matter and spirit, selfhood and destiny.'
